Life sciences researchers, industry and regulators responded to the COVID-19 pandemic not only with urgency but with cooperation, innovative trial designs and new technologies and approaches that could reshape work across the industry – but it will take effort and intention to ensure these changes endure past the crisis, according to experts who joined “The Post-Pandemic Life Sciences Landscape,” a roundtable hosted by SmartBrief.
Decentralized trials, hybrid approaches and remote monitoring were talked about fondly and frequently before the arrival of the coronavirus, though they were infrequently put into practice, said Kristin Schneeman, director of programs at FasterCures, a center of the Milken Institute, and co-author of the report “Lessons Learned From COVID-19: Are There Silver Linings for Biomedical Innovation?”
A growing focus on climate change continues to include agriculture as part of the solution, and sitting at the table is the Food and Agriculture Climate Alliance (FACA) who also is expanding its membership. As Congress and the White House look to tackle the impact of climate change and the role government plays, the initial 40 plus recommendations offered last fall by FACA will take on increasing importance in guiding the discussion for agriculture’s role.
Meanwhile, the House Agriculture Committee plans to host its first hearing on climate change on Thursday at 12:30 ET. (Note this is an updated time, changed from originally scheduled on Tuesday.) The livestream of the hearing can be viewed here. It’s likely the hearing will feature questioning on USDA’s ability to create a carbon bank and tapping into the Commodity Credit Corporation to make payments to farmers. The Food and Agriculture Climate Alliance (FACA) Monday announced expanding membership and new policy working groups focused on developing a set of more specific policy proposals that drill down on the 40+ recommendations released by FACA in November 2020.
FACA’s eight founding members American Farm Bureau Federation (co-chair), Environmental Defense Fund (co-chair), FMI – The Food Industry Association, National Alliance of Forest Owners, National Association of State Departments of Agriculture, National Council of Farmer Cooperatives (co-chair), National Farmers Union (co-chair) and The Nature Conservancy welcomed 14 new groups to the Steering Committee.
